About this experience
High up in the Atlas Mountains, there awaits a waterfall of such beauty that pictures will never be able to do it justice. falling more than 330 feet (100 meters).The Ouzoud waterfall is crowned with an almost permanent rainbow. There are families of monkeys that are wandering all around you, waiting for your selfies. You can have lunch at your leisure at one of the local cafés serving delicious tagines next to the stream and drive back to Marrakech. Activity Highlights: Visit the Ouzoud waterfalls and enjoy the beauty of the High Atlas. • From the top of the falls, take in the breathtaking panoramic views. • Hike with a local expert to the top of the cascades (100 DH per person) • Admire the small village of Ouzoud's authenticity. • Get to know the monkey families that live in the area. • Have lunch at one of the restaurants with a view of the waterfalls.

What you'll see and do
Ouzoud Waterfalls
we pick our guests and drive one hour and a half ,we stop 15 minutes to for a short break then continue to reach the amazing falls.
15 minutes here · Admission not included
Ouzoud Waterfalls
we meet a local expert guide and start a 1and a half hours hike ( the guide is not included 200 dh per group is to be paid),when you reach the buttom of the waterfalls you go on the traditional boats and have your lunch on a nice terrace overlooking the falls. Before you meet your driver you will meet monkeys who are waiting for your selfies.
240 minutes here · Admission included
